SIMATIC IT

SIMATIC IT, now part of Opcenter, is a manufacturing execution system (MES) portfolio. SIMATIC IT MES addresses the growing need for overall production integration to ensure maximum quality and productivity across all global manufacturing facilities.

What is SIMATIC IT?

Adapting to the specific requirements of different industries and manufacturing approaches, SIMATIC IT includes manufacturing execution system solutions for discrete, process, and pharmaceutical industries, as well as integrated solutions for research, development, and laboratory (RD&L) management and manufacturing intelligence.

Highly dynamic markets and challenging performance demands make efficient manufacturing operations management (MOM) in integrated production plants a key factor for success. The best way to meet these demands is through a holistic and scalable approach to manufacturing operations management digitalization, and manufacturing execution technology is a primary pillar of a holistic manufacturing operations management solution. SIMATIC IT MES offers scalable, standards-based manufacturing execution, and quality assessment that results in higher manufacturing responsiveness. In sum, SIMATIC IT enables optimum productivity with high production quality at a lower cost.

SIMATIC IT MES functionality

Within a manufacturing operations management solution, SIMATIC IT MES provides key functionalities that enable real-time control of critical production operations through end-to-end visibility. Linking enterprise resource planning (ERP), product lifecycle management (PLM) and other enterprise systems to the shop floor, SIMATIC IT MES provides manufacturers with a real-time industry software layer that increases production visibility and responsiveness by executing production processes and managing production operations.

Critical to SIMATIC IT’s flexibility, each SIMATIC IT system is capable of adapting to the changing needs of each manufacturer through:

Scalability — SIMATIC IT systems are capable of adding greater capacity, including more users, more facilities and more transactions, as a manufacturer's needs grow.

Extensibility— SIMATIC IT systems are capable of adding functionality, both in the form of additional modules and through “code-less extensibility,” which enables non-IT SIMATIC IT users to build applications customized to their specific needs.

Integration-readiness — SIMATIC IT systems may operate as standalone digital point solutions or may be integrated into a linked ecosystem of manufacturing IT functions including MOM, QMS, ERP, and PLM systems.

SIMATIC IT manufacturing execution systems support rapid, informed decisions in fast-changing operating environments. SIMATIC IT MES software functionality includes:

Production and process flow control

  • Allocates operator activity to production operations, steps, material items and resources
  • Provides work-in-progress management of orders, operations, batches and serial numbers
  • Distributes workload among operators at shift start, taking their skills into account

Production route enforcement

  • Identifies the certified operator skills for each operation
  • Executes and manages time logging
  • Verifies process steps execution

Execution management

  • Displays details of activities to be performed
  • Handles part assembly declarations and tracking and tool usage declarations
  • Checks for part/tool correctness
  • Tracks labor on non-productive activities
  • Manages material consumption and pre-kitting
  • Manages tool usage

Tracking and tracing

  • Tracks serial numbers and assembled materials
  • Tracks batch identifiers of transformed materials
  • Collects measurement data
  • Generates as-built and genealogy reports

Defect tracking and nonconformance management

  • Tracks defects
  • Manages nonconformances based on problem catalog
  • Performs nonconformance lifecycle management
  • Manages and executes rework processes

Paperless manufacturing and reporting

  • Generates and provides electronic work instructions
  • Operates data collection points

User management

  • Manages users by group, role, and certification
  • Restricts access to sensitive data
  • Ensures that only approved individuals perform certain tasks

Change management

  • Manages changes to specific work orders
  • Enables the addition of data collection or operation
  • Adds, removes or replaces parts/materials from a list
  • Repeats work order operation
  • Changes routing
  • Deletes dependencies between operations

Understand the benefits

SIMATIC IT MES enables manufacturers to slash time to market, boost flexibility for personalized mass production and enhance visibility of automated operations. It aids in product development, manufacturing, and enterprise management, contributing to reduced energy and resource consumption.

Standardize production processes

Ensure consistent and uniform manufacturing procedures across global facilities, promoting operational efficiency and quality control.

Compliance with regulations

Enable transparent monitoring, documentation, and enforcement of regulatory requirements throughout the manufacturing process.

Reduce rework/scrap and better materials management

Optimize production efficiency and resource utilization, minimizing waste and enhancing overall operational effectiveness.

Reduce equipment maintenance and downtime

Ensure continuous operation and minimize disruptions through proactive monitoring, predictive maintenance capabilities, and efficient management of production processes.

Streamline monitoring and troubleshooting

Facilitate efficient identification and resolution of issues in manufacturing processes through comprehensive real-time visibility, intuitive interfaces, and integrated data analytics.

Quick reaction to new market conditions

Gain real-time control, end-to-end visibility, and scalable solutions, allowing you to swiftly adjust production processes and optimize resource allocation.
